Tory Burch has an employee rating of 3.3 out of 5 stars, based on 1,460 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Tory Burch employ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Retail & Wholesale industry (3.4 stars).

Pros

Great promotions and employee discounts. Didn't pay well for a " luxury brand " Loved my staff but did not support company dynamic. Higher ups were out there for themselves.

Cons

After 4 months of being there, massive layoffs happened where they laid off all AGMs and made assistant managers work more hours for salary instead of paying them the hourly they deserved for all of the over time hours they put in. They attributed more of the company budget into giving out free champagne and beer to their clients than to give us uniform regularly and to pay for enough staff to run the store.
